## Artifact Signing — SDK Parity Notes (Weekly Sync)

Kestrel SDK for Android reached parity with the Swift client this sprint: offline queueing, batched telemetry, and retry semantics now match. Both SDKs ship as signed artifacts from the same pipeline. Remaining gap: background sync throttling, targeted next sprint. Verify both release bundles before tagging. Both artifacts validate against the shared signing key below.

signing key of kawig-fafog = bky19_6Fypv1qws7J8qJtaYjX

Subject: Quota cut-over done

Hey — we flipped Tollgate over to per-tenant rate quotas this afternoon. A couple of big tenants briefly hit the new ceiling, but burst credits absorbed it. Watch for 429 spikes from the Marbeck batch jobs overnight; they haven't tuned their retries yet. Here's what the service is running with now.

config for yahof-tajop:
zorath:
  pin: 7493
  metrics_host: metrics.zorath.tolvaqsys.internal
  tenant: praiel
  seal: seal_fd9cd4f1

Hi, and welcome to the Keystone Cache on-call rotation. Quick context for your review: we run a bloom filter in front of the Vaultling key-value store to suppress lookups for absent keys. False positives are expected (~1%) and harmless; false negatives should never occur. If they do, treat it as a correctness incident. The filter's sizing parameters and rebuild schedule are on the internal page here:

operations page: https://confluence.lumicsys.internal/projects/display/projects/display

Ticket: Metrics sidecar failing auth on the Pellworth staging cluster

The Tallygrove metrics-aggregation sidecar stopped shipping data Tuesday because its credential expired. Since you're new: the sidecar authenticates to the Countinghouse ingest service on startup and caches the token for twelve hours. Expired creds mean silent drops, not crashes, so check the ingest dashboard rather than pod logs. We've already minted a replacement with the same scopes. Update the sidecar's env config with the new key below.

app token of fajop-fahif = qvz4-AnML